Tonight's Poet Corner: Dynasty

Dynasty by Belinda Roddie Last time you said you loved me, I swore to you that I would upend your world like a chessboard, checkmate the king so the queen could take control of this glorious realm. I held stars in both my hands and let them burn my skin, each follicle of hair left on my flesh bursting into miniature fireworks before descending like strings of phoenix feather confetti. You told me to break my own teeth and patch them with steel, replace my spine with a lightning rod, stand outside in the middle of a storm and let Mother Nature kiss me so hard that my body flopped like a fish. I flipped tables in empty bars, drank absinthe and poison and developed an immunity to both. I dodged the harder contraband, but you managed to slip ecstasy in the form of a touch into my cup of decaffeinated tea, and suddenly, I was more awake than I had ever been in the last seven years.
